    there are alot of services that you can offer. As you mentioned fiverr, I will advise you to look at what others are offering. Some people work as a virtual assistant, that is, you handle tasks for someone else and get paid for it. you can also offer image edits (background removals) as other ideas.

    then there is always forum posting. People pay $20 for 100 posts on forums, simply to help build engagement and draw in quality content to their forums. You will find people posting job offers here sometimes, but also on fiverr.
    You can also google "postloop" for info on this, as they offer a way to earn from posting on various forums.

    As you have some art skills. offer business card designs / logos on fiver for $5, and PSD for it at $45. means when people need minor changes later, they either need to come to you, or they need to buy the psd.
    and how about this, once a week, make an entry into one of the design competitions that we have open on this forum -> even if you dont think you will win, if you have the time, enter. It allows people to see your work, and I have hired artists from seeing their work they did in comps.

    While none of these things will make you a fortune, it might very well bring in enough to rival your current household monthly income.

    A lot of people have suggested that you create a blog about your anxiety. I really don't recommend it because you'll need to learn way too much. It takes yrs to learn SEO, adsense opt, link building, marketing with social networks, some php/html coding to make your site better, etc.

    Writing is probably your best bet. It's time time consuming. Time appears to be on your side.
    Writing itself is not extremely hard to do if you are native to english. You just have to make sure once you land a job to research heavily on what you are writing about. Keep your price low. You'll be surprised how quickly you get the hang of it and maybe you'll get lucky and land a job from a person who wants a ton of work.
    Writing has always had a very big demand, especially around here. If you look to the "contest creation" forum here you'll notice that there are more looking for writers than offering writing.
